Littau is a quaint area that became part of the city of Lucerne in 2010. Nestled in the Lucerne region of Switzerland, it offers visitors a chance to explore a blend of local culture and scenic landscapes. With its historical roots and picturesque surroundings, Littau is an attractive destination for those interested in experiencing Swiss heritage and natural beauty. The area is perfect for leisurely exploration, providing a peaceful retreat with the convenience of being close to the vibrant city of Lucerne.

Spring in Littau is mild and perfect for exploring the natural beauty of the Lucerne region.
Summers are warm, ideal for outdoor activities and enjoying the scenic views.
Fall offers a colorful landscape and fewer tourists, making it a peaceful time to visit.
Winters are cold, but the nearby city of Lucerne offers cozy indoor attractions.
